Guest User

Untitled

a guest
Apr 17th, 2019
42
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
text 1.21 KB | None | 0 0
  1. #cloud-config
  2. ssh_authorized_keys:
  3. - ssh-rsa <my-public-key>
  4. rancher:
  5. services:
  6. nginx-proxy:
  7. image: jwilder/nginx-proxy:0.4.0
  8. restart: unless-stopped
  9. ports:
  10. - "80:80"
  11. - "443:443"
  12. volumes:
  13. - '/home/docker/nginx-proxy/ssl:/etc/nginx/certs:ro'
  14. - '/etc/nginx/vhost.d'
  15. - '/usr/share/nginx/html'
  16. - '/var/run/docker.sock:/tmp/docker.sock:ro'
  17. letsencrypt-nginx-proxy-companion:
  18. image: jrcs/letsencrypt-nginx-proxy-companion:v1.3
  19. restart: unless-stopped
  20. volumes_from:
  21. - nginx-proxy
  22. volumes:
  23. - '/home/docker/nginx-proxy/ssl:/etc/nginx/certs:rw'
  24. - '/var/run/docker.sock:/var/run/docker.sock:ro'
  25. rancher-server:
  26. image: rancher/server:v1.2.0-pre3
  27. restart: unless-stopped
  28. environment:
  29. - VIRTUAL_PORT=8080
  30. - VIRTUAL_HOST=<my.domain.com>
  31. - LETSENCRYPT_TEST=false
  32. - LETSENCRYPT_HOST=<my.domain.com>
  33. - LETSENCRYPT_EMAIL=<myemail@com>
  34. - CATTLE_DB_CATTLE_MYSQL_HOST=<mysql-ip-or-hostname>
  35. - CATTLE_DB_CATTLE_MYSQL_PORT=<mysql-port>
  36. - CATTLE_DB_CATTLE_MYSQL_NAME=<mysql-schema-name>
  37. - CATTLE_DB_CATTLE_USERNAME=<mysql-user>
  38. - CATTLE_DB_CATTLE_PASSWORD=<my-sql-pass>
Add Comment
Please, Sign In to add comment